Output 52a04615c4b91d8167a9e5fb762484c994e0968af6cfe707695f85b8fd031c1f:0

value
161054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f8685747a22c177bace10912e1371499282520 OP_EQUALVERIFY OP_CHECKSIG
address
17HgXhwRWTT9ptLPWns8KoFKZLMbYyQ14n
transaction
52a04615c4b91d8167a9e5fb762484c994e0968af6cfe707695f85b8fd031c1f
spent
true